Shyamraipara Population - Dhubri, Assam
Shyamraipara is a medium size village located in Chapar Circle of Dhubri district, Assam with total 140 families residing. The Shyamraipara village has population of 654 of which 319 are males while 335 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Shyamraipara village population of children with age 0-6 is 65 which makes up 9.94 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Shyamraipara village is 1050 which is higher than Assam state average of 958. Child Sex Ratio for the Shyamraipara as per census is 1031, higher than Assam average of 962.
Shyamraipara village has higher literacy rate compared to Assam. In 2011, literacy rate of Shyamraipara village was 78.78 % compared to 72.19 % of Assam. In Shyamraipara Male literacy stands at 84.32 % while female literacy rate was 73.51 %.
